In most weddings, it is usually the bride who takes things in hand and organizes them with or without the help of a wedding organizer. Even if there is a wedding coordinator, the bride may sometimes have her own wedding event planner to be able to keep track of the preparations for the wedding. The wedding event planner may be in the form of a notebook or the more specific ready made planners that look like date books. This all depends on the bride who makes it or buys it.
Items In Your Wedding Event Planner
Your wedding event planner may include details and specifics regarding the preparations that you have made or intend to make for the wedding. It can also contain specific dates when you need to follow up or meet with suppliers and service providers whom you need for your wedding. Other things that may be included in the wedding event planner can be trail runs for the hair and make up, fittings for the dresses, schedules for meetings and consultations with the baker, the florist and the wedding organizer.
The wedding event planner can also hold samples and pictures of items that you wish to remember or show to other people. These planners are usually easy to use and can also come in electronic form. Electronic date books or planners are common things these days and can be very handy to have. Other things or items that may be included in the wedding event planner are the things that you need to buy, receipts of things you have bought and reminders of meetings, dates and other events.
Some brides even go as far as to get a wedding planning software that can be used in coordination with any electronic device that is used as the wedding event planner. This software can be very useful for brides who wish to store details and other things in their computers. In the advent of technology, the use of electronic wedding event planners is very common.
Using a wedding event planner not only organizes you wedding but also gives a sense of security regarding the efficiency that you have in order to have a successful event. This planner also serves as a common ground for you and the wedding coordinator. Coordinating both yours and that of the coordinator's wedding event planner, will show just how smooth and fast the preparations are going.
The Perks Of Being A Wedding Planner And How To Become One
Making A Choice: The Only One Or One In A Million
When you first decide that you would like to become a wedding planner, you will need to make a very important choice: will you start your own independent business, or will you work for a wedding consultant company? The first choice is popular; 60 to 70 percent of consultants work from home. It is also a good option because you keep the entire profit, and do not have to give a percentage to the company.
Working for a public company has its perks as well. The publicity is better, and you might be offered more clients. The resources available to you might be better as well. However, before you make this decision, you must make sure that becoming a wedding planner is the right move for you.
So Many Skills
Becoming a wedding planner, no matter how much you want to, is not the right career for everyone. Typically, the most successful wedding planners have degrees in an area such a event planning. However, there are also certain personality traits that might make someone more successful as a wedding planner.
One such quality is being a people person. Dealing with people and being able to calm them down is an important part of being a wedding planner. Organization is also an important skill, as is communication.
Money In The Bank
Nowadays, no matter how you become a wedding planner, getting into the career is sure to guarantee a respectable salary. Though less people are getting married, most of those who do are elderly and thus have more money to spend. Wedding planners typically make about ten to fifteen percent of whatever the wedding costs. And while the cost of the wedding depends on the area of residence, a typical wedding planner earns between $1900 and $2850 per wedding!
A Vicarious Life
As a wedding planner, you might be forced to put up with stress, details, and difficulties. However, you also get to relive the happiest day over and over again—vicariously through other people, that is!
